Founded in 2004 and holding Special Consultative Status with the UN’s ECOSOC, JIJ stands at the forefront of legal battles and public diplomacy. We are steadfast in our mission to enhance human rights in Israel and the Middle East. Our International Law and Public Diplomacy Department is dedicated to navigating the complex landscape of international relations, using legal and advocacy strategies to protect Israel’s legitimacy on the world stage.
JIJ offers pro bono legal assistance to the victims of the October 7 attacks, facilitating their representation at the ICC. This court has the authority to investigate and prosecute those responsible for the gravest offenses and order reparations for the victims.
